If you wanted to have a counter that divided by some big number, like 655,000,000 but periodically you wanted to reset it so that it would start counting again with all 0's in the registers, how would you do that? Input is 655 MHz.
I can see stringing together a couple of off-the-shelf prescalars to get the divisor right, but they are not resettable/presettable. Does somebody make a chip out there with a reset pin?

ECL D-FF with a reset input. Check ONSemi website. I've done a counter upto approx. 2GHz by a chain of D-FFs. When the frequency was low enough, I've used the PIC for the remaining division/counting.
